NEW YORK - Shares of some top medical devices companies were mixed at the close of trading:
Abbott Labs rose $.08 or .1 percent, to $55.38.
Allergan fell $1.42 or 3.5 percent, to $38.81.
Bard rose $.09 or .1 percent, to $87.23.
Baxter rose $1.75 or 2.9 percent, to $61.10.
Boston Scientific fell $.28 or 3.3 percent, to $8.27.
Hospira fell $.22 or .7 percent, to $30.70.
Johnson & Johnson fell $.21 or .3 percent, to $60.01.
Medtronic rose $.34 or .9 percent, to $40.15.
St Jude Medical fell $.04 or .1 percent, to $35.78.
